FANS of Shirley Bassey are in for a treat when A Musical Celebration of her life comes to Redditch.

The Palace Theatre is set to welcome back by popular demand Carolyn Rowe to perform as the superstar at 7.30pm next Saturday (February 23).

She has received critical acclaim from Dame Shirley’s concert promoters both in the UK and the USA and has performed on prime time television.

Together with The Michael Alexander Orchestra, Carolyn will weave magic over the audience, leaving them spellbound reliving memories of unforgettable classics including Hey Big Spender, Diamonds Are Forever and Goldfinger.
